technical field
[0001] The present invention relates to a packaging for containers, such as vials, in particular ampoules, with liquid medicinal products.
[0002] The invention also relates to an integral assembly comprising such a package and such a container, and to a method for opening such an integral assembly. Background technique
[0003] Ampoule vials of the self-breakable type are well known and are made of glass and comprise a body filled with a liquid medicinal product, a head and a pre-break line at the junction between the head and the body.
[0004] The head of the ampoule vial needs to be broken manually from the body of the ampoule vial. The fracture is at the pre-broken line near the junction.
[0005] A user (eg a patient) who would break the head of the ampoule vial must be careful as the ampoule vial includes sharp edges at the junction between the head and the body when the head is broken. These sharp edges are dangerous for the user, who may injure h...

[0040] figure 1 Shown is a one-piece assembly 1 comprising a container 2 and a packaging unit 11, also referred to as a blister, in which the container 2 is accommodated.
[0041] Now about figure 1 with Figure 5 Describe container 2.
[0042] The container is an ampoule vial 2 made of a single piece of glass and filled with a liquid medicinal product.
[0043] The ampoule vial 2 comprises: a body 3 having a generally tubular shape; a head 4 having a generally flared shape; and a neck 5 having a generally cylindrical shape and located between the head 4 and the body 3 ( Figure 5 ).
[0044] The ampoule vial 2 comprises a first shoulder 7 joining said body 3 to said neck 5 and a second shoulder 8 joining said neck 5 to said head 4 .
[0045] The body 3 has a first determined volume according to a first determined height and comprises a flat bottom 9 .
